Directory of World Cinema: Iran
Parviz JahedIranian cinema has an extraordinary history that has been marked by religion and ever-shifting political, economic, and social environments. This addition to Intellect’s Directory of World Cinema series turns the spotlight on the award-winning cinema of that nation, with particular attention to the major movements, historical turning points, and prominent figures that have helped shape it.
A wide range of genres are presented, including comedy, Film Farsi, new wave, children’s films, art house film, and women’s cinema. For the film studies scholar, students working on alternative or national cinema, or for all those who love Persian cinema and wish to learn more, Directory of World Cinema: Iran will be an essential companion to this prolific and prominent film industry.
ABOUT THE AUTHOR
Parviz Jahed is a freelance film critic, independent scholar, and filmmaker. He is the editor-in-chief of Cine-Eye/Cinema-Cheshm, a Persian-language bimonthly film journal.
